![]() | Kevin is a teacher of Politics and Head of Social Science at Queens School, near Watford. He is a member of the IoI Education Forum and BoI committees. He speaks regularly in panel debates and has contributed articles to a range of publications on education, politics and Irish current affairs. He has written chapters to several books on Ireland and education on topics such as ‘Education for Mutual Understanding’ in relation to solving conflict in Northern Ireland and on citizenship lessons in UK schools. Kevin’s other great passion in life is Celtic Football Club of which he is a season ticket holder and shareholder. |
